The latest #RAPKnowledgeLive session, which was attended by 95 people from 49 countries, focused on ‘Experiences That Drive Change’. It featured iRAP Global Program Director Greg Smith; Executive Director for the Road Safety Foundation UK Dr. Suzy Charman: and iRAP Strategic Projects Director Julio Urzua as speakers.
The topics covered include:
- Embedding the iRAP Methodology in Brazil’s Concession Strategy
- Large-scale iRAP implementation at the provincial level (Shaanxi China)
- Using iRAP data to inform road safety policy and infrastructure
